Wood fence repair services involve fixing and restoring damaged or deteriorated wooden fencing to ensure it remains functional and visually appealing. These services typically include replacing broken or rotting boards, tightening loose panels, repairing or replacing damaged posts, and addressing issues like warping or leaning fences. Skilled contractors assess the condition of the existing fence, identify problem areas, and perform the necessary repairs to extend the lifespan of the fence and maintain its structural integrity.

Many common problems can be addressed through wood fence repair, such as weather-related damage, insect infestations, or general wear and tear over time. Fences that have become sagging, cracked, or splintered often require professional repairs to restore safety and privacy. Repair services can also help eliminate gaps or holes that compromise security or allow unwanted visitors or animals to enter.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ent further damage and avoid the need for complete replacement.

The overview below groups typical Wood Fence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or wood fence repairs, such as replacing a few damaged boards or fixing loose panels,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age.

Partial Fence Replacement - Replacing a section of a wood fence or repairing multiple panels us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ger projects tend to stay within this range, though more complex jobs can sometimes exceed it.

Full Fence Replacement - Installing a new wood fence across a standard property often costs between $3,000 and $8,000. While most projects stay within this range, larger or more intricate designs can push costs higher.

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Extensive fencing, such as custom designs or large properties, can range from $8,000 to $15,000 or more. These projects are less common and typically involve detailed work or premium materials.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of damage can be repaired on a wood fence? Local contractors can fix common issues such as broken or cracked boards, loose posts, and damaged pickets to restore the fence's appearance and stability.

How do professionals handle wood fence repairs? Service providers typically assess the damage, replace or repair damaged components, and ensure the fence is properly secured and aligned.

Can a wood fence be repaired if parts are missing or severely rotted? Yes, experienced contractors can replace missing sections or sections affected by rot, using appropriate materials to match the existing fence.

Is it possible to repair a leaning or sagging wood fence? Yes, local pros can reinforce or replace compromised posts and supports to correct leaning or sagging issues.

What maintenance is recommended after a wood fence repair? Service providers may suggest sealing or staining the fence to protect against future damage and prolong its lifespan.
